Army Family Housing (AFH) Maintenance Services
Solicitation # W91QVN26RAA86
The United States Army 411th Contracting Support Brigade is conducting market research through a Sources Sought Notice for comprehensive maintenance and facility support services for Army Family Housing at USAG Humphreys in the Republic of Korea. This effort, identified by solicitation number W91QVN26RAA86 and NAICS code 236118, seeks vendors capable of providing all personnel, equipment, and supervision for the upkeep of residential facilities and grounds. The scope of work includes scheduled and unscheduled maintenance of HVAC, plumbing, electrical, fire protection, and structural components, as well as elevator and lift system coordination. Additionally, the contractor will be responsible for groundskeeping services such as mowing, fertilizing, and snow removal, and residency management tasks including interior painting and cleaning for change-of-occupancy services. Interested vendors must demonstrate the ability to manage work orders through systems like GFEBS and ArMA and adhere to strict Army regulations, federal laws, and safety codes. A critical requirement is that vendors must be legally authorized to operate within the Republic of Korea and provide evidence of business registration and any applicable Korean government licenses. Responses, which must include a two-page capability statement and detailed experience in facility management and residency services, are due by October 12, 2026. This notice is issued for planning purposes only and does not constitute a formal request for proposals or a commitment to issue a solicitation.

Sector San Diego- UPH - 05 Bathrooms Renovation
Solicitation # 37250PR260000047
Solicitation 37250PR260000047 is a total small business set-aside for the complete renovation of two bathrooms, specifically restrooms C9/C10 and C13/14, located in Building C-2 at USCG Sector San Diego. The scope of work includes lead-safe demolition of existing flooring, fixtures, and partitions, followed by the installation of approximately 240 square feet of heavy-duty waterproof vinyl flooring and new plumbing fixtures, including toilets, urinals, sinks, showers, valves, and flushometers. Additional installations include new toilet partitions, shower pans, mirrors, and dispensers. The project requires a performance period of 60 days from the Notice to Proceed and mandates compliance with Davis-Bacon Act prevailing wage requirements for San Diego County. The contractor must adhere to strict hazardous material policies, including the non-disturbance of wall asbestos-containing materials and compliance with Cal/OSHA Lead in Construction standards, NESHAP, and AHERA regulations. All work must meet local and federal building codes and OSHA safety regulations. Final acceptance is contingent upon a joint walkthrough and the resolution of a government-issued punch list. To enter the facility, personnel must possess REAL ID compliant identification and provide proof of general liability and workers compensation insurance along with all necessary trade licenses. Site visits were scheduled for September 14th, with a response deadline of September 19, 2026.

The contract, titled Quieter Home Program Phase 14 Group 10, involves sound attenuation improvements for 32 dwelling units spread across 16 historic residential properties near San Diego International Airport, with an estimated project value of $2,576,940.11. Bidders must hold a valid California State Contractors License, Class B, and be certified by the Environmental Protection Agency as a Renovation Firm under 40 CFR 745, Subpart E. Any work involving asbestos-containing materials is strictly prohibited unless the bidder possesses a California State Contractor’s License and is certified under Section 7058.6 of the California Business and Professions Code; if a certified subcontractor is engaged, their license and certification numbers must be included in the bid submission. Scope of work includes replacing windows and exterior doors, performing detailed finish carpentry, and upgrading electrical, ventilation, and air conditioning systems to support these improvements, which may also require demolition, modification of existing structures, and installation of temporary weatherproof closures. A bid bond of 10 percent is required, and responses must be submitted by July 20, 2026, at 9:00 PM PST. The solicitation number is 414309FC, and the contract is managed by the Procurement Department of the San Diego County Regional Airport Authority. All work is to be performed in California, and the primary point of contact is Ernesto Cabrera, reachable at ecabrera@san.org. The project is part of an ongoing initiative to reduce noise exposure for residents in proximity to the airport, with emphasis on preserving the historic character of the dwellings during upgrades.

Scope: The magnitude of this work is in the range of $2,576,940.11 The bidder shall possess a valid California State Contractors License, classification B and shall also be certified by the Environmental Protection Agency as a Renovation Firm as defined by 40 CFR 745, Subpart E § 745.89 - Firm Certification at the time of award.
In addition, the contract work may include removal and disposal of asbestos-containing building materials. Bidder is not permitted to perform any asbestos-related work unless bidder possesses a California State Contractor’s License and is certified pursuant to Section 7058.6 of the California State Business and Professions Code. If a certified subcontractor is used, the subcontractor’s license and certification number shall be submitted by the bidder within the Bid Submission Documents.
The project includes sound attenuation improvements for certain residences around San Diego International Airport. The project includes 32 dwelling units located on 16 historic residential properties. Sound attenuation improvements may include, but are not limited to, replacement of windows and exterior doors, finely detailed, field-executed finish carpentry, and improvements to add air conditioning, ventilation and electrical work to support such systems. The work will include the demolition and modification of existing construction to install new windows and doors and, in some cases, may require temporary weatherproof closures.
Bid Bond: 10.00%
